Production Designer
Overview
A leading nonprofit organization is seeking a skilled Production Designer to support creative development and technical production across a wide range of marketing and communication materials. This role is best suited for some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ment, enjoys collaborating with creative teams, and can balance both design execution and production-ready preparation of assets. The position is fully onsite and requires strong attention to detail, organization, and the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
Responsibilities
• Provide production and design support for marketing collateral, publications, presentations, advertising, and event-related materials
• Prepare and version design files to support business priorities, campaign initiatives, and organizational events
• Collaborate closely with creative leads, production teams, and print partners to ensure accuracy, consistency, and quality across all deliverables
• Manage complex technical design needs, including layout refinement, file preparation, and adherence to brand standards
• Respond to urgent design requests and deliver polished work under tight deadlines
• Support overall creative workflow and ensure projects move efficiently from concept to final output
Required Skills
• Proficiency in Mac OS and Microsoft Office applications
• Advanced working knowledge of Adobe InDesign, Photoshop, Illustrator, and Acrobat
• Experience using presentation tools such as Microsoft PowerPoint and Apple Keynote
• Bachelor’s degree in Graphic Design, Production Art, Advertising, or a related discipline
• Minimum of 4 years of professional experience in production design, graphic design, or similar creative roles
• Strong organizational skills and the ability to handle multiple concurrent projects with attention to detail
Preferred Qualifications
• Experience collaborating with print vendors or production teams
• Familiarity with large-scale campaign deliverables and high-volume design workflows
